From its humble beginnings as a normal school, Kutztown has evolved into a comprehensive university, consistently adapting to the educational needs of the region and beyond.
Established on September 15, 1866, as the Keystone State Normal School, Kutztown initially focused on preparing educators for a rapidly industrializing region. This foundational commitment to teaching excellence laid the groundwork for its future. By 1928, the institution earned the designation of Kutztown State Teacher's College, gaining the authority to confer bachelor's degrees and significantly expanding its academic offerings.
The university's scope broadened considerably in 1960, when it became Kutztown State College, embracing diversified goals to serve as "A center for learning for the best possible education of the youth of Pennsylvania in the arts and sciences and preparation of able and dedicated teachers." This pivotal shift solidified its role as a multifaceted educational hub. Today, as Kutztown University of Pennsylvania since July 1, 1983, it stands as a proud member of the State System of Higher Education, welcoming approximately 8,300 full- and part-time undergraduate and graduate students (as of Fall 2018) into a thriving academic environment.
